About
A dental practice in Stretford providing general and cosmetic treatments, including check-ups, fillings and braces consultations. The team includes dentists like Shabnam and Merouane, known for explaining procedures clearly, along with dental nurses who help put patients at ease. Reception staff like Chris, Michelle and Tracey are frequently mentioned for their welcoming approach. The practice handles children’s appointments, with orthodontic consultations available. Some patients report positive experiences with treatments resolving long-standing issues.

I was mis-informed by the practice and was issued with a £100 fine! I went for a routine check-up and asked if my check-up was free because I was claiming benefits at the time. The receptionsit checked my documents and confirmed I qualified so I didn't have to pay. I've now received a fine from NHS BSA (Business Services Authority) who have fined me £127.50 for incorrectly claiming free treatment! I advised that I was mis-informed by the staff member at Poppies Dental Care but NHS BHS said it was my responsibility to check if I was eligible and I have 28 days to pay the fine or else it increases to £200! Absolulte madness. No way to appeal or complain. Would not recommend. NHS BSA also confirmed that all NHS dental staff are not allowed to check the eligibility of a staff and that I should have been informed of this by the receptionist. If she had told me to check myself, I would've paid the £27.50 for the check-up!
